没有合适的资源?快使用搜索试试~ 我知道了~
数据库导出Excel的3种方法.pdf
1.该资源内容由用户上传,如若侵权请联系客服进行举报
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
版权申诉
0 下载量 2 浏览量
2023-02-20
17:42:54
上传
评论
收藏 233KB PDF 举报
温馨提示
试读
6页
。。。
资源推荐
资源详情
资源评论
数据库数据用
Excel
导出的
3
种方法
分类: .Net 2008-06-30 11:07 192 人阅读 评论(2) 收藏 举报
将数据库数据用 Excel 导出主要有 3 种方法:用 Excel.Application 接口、用 OleDB、用 HTML
的 Tabel 标签
方法 1——Excel.Application 接口:
首先,需要要 Excel.dll 这个文件,确保自身机器上装有 MS Office,在 Office 安装目录
(../Microsoft Office/OFFICE11/,具体目录取决于自己的安装)中找到Excel.exe,然后放
在(../Microsoft Visual Studio 8/SDK/v2.0/Bin)目录中,在 CMD 中输入“CD C:/Program
Files/Microsoft Visual Studio 8/SDK/v2.0/Bin(具体目录取决于自己的安装)”,然后输入
“TlbImp EXCEL.EXE Excel.dll”。然后在 Bin 这个文件夹中就能找到 Excel.dll 这个文件。用
到时候在项目中引用就可以。
要使用命名空间
using Excel;
具体代码:
/// <summary>
/// 将 SQLServer 中的数据导出到 Excel(使用 Excel 类,在没装 Office 时无效)
/// </summary>
/// <param name="ExelDt">要导出的数据集</param>
/// <param name="fileName">输出到的文件目录</param>
public static void SQLServerToExcel(DataSet ExelDt, string fileName)
{
int colIndex = 1, rowIndex = 1;
Excel.Application excel;
Workbook wBook;
Worksheet wSheet;
try
{
excel = new Excel.Application();
wBook = excel.Application.Workbooks.Add(true);
wSheet = wBook.Worksheets[1] as Worksheet;
//excel.Visible = true;
}
catch
{
Win32.MsgBox(0, "您可能没有安装 Office,请安装再使用该功能", "", 0);
资源评论
xxpr_ybgg
- 粉丝: 6538
- 资源: 3万+
上传资源 快速赚钱
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助
安全验证
文档复制为VIP权益,开通VIP直接复制
信息提交成功